Create an external file in Google Colab Notepad.

Reference: How to upload a file and read Google Colab

  1. Put the tool first:google-drive-ocamlfuse

    !apt-get install -y -qq software-properties-common python-software-properties module-init-tools
    !add-apt-repository -y ppa:alessandro-strada/ppa 2>&1 > /dev/null
    !apt-get update -qq 2>&1 > /dev/null
    !apt-get -y install -qq google-drive-ocamlfuse fuse
    from google.colab import auth
    auth.authenticate_user()
    from oauth2client.client import GoogleCredentials
    creds = GoogleCredentials.get_application_default()
    import getpass
    !google-drive-ocamlfuse -headless -id={creds.client_id} -secret={creds.client_secret} < /dev/null 2>&1 | grep URL
    vcode = getpass.getpass()
    !echo {vcode} | google-drive-ocamlfuse -headless -id={creds.client_id} -secret={creds.client_secret}
    
  2. Go to the web page to confirm:

    Confirm the authentication of this access. Follow the command that says open link, and you will visit some blue page showing your key. *

  3. Re-mount

    !mkdir drive
    !google-drive-ocamlfuse drive
    !ls drive/"Colab Notebooks"
